Princeton Review has released this year's version of The Best 381 Colleges along with Top 20 rankings in a variety of categories. The University of North Dakota should be embarrassed.

First off, the University of North Dakota did make the list of the top 381 schools in the nation which is great! It was not given a specific number on that list. It just happens to be on the list. Unfortunately, the good news seems to end there.

The University of North Dakota also made an appearance on some of the Princeton Review's 'Top 20' lists... but not the good ones.

  • UND ranked No. 11 on the list of schools with the least accessible professors.
  • It ranked No. 13 on the list of schools with the lowest rated teachers.
  • It was No. 14 on the list of schools with the worst libraries.
  • It ranked No. 18 on the list of unfriendly LGBTQ campuses.
  • It was No. 20 on the list of schools with the least beautiful campuses.

North Dakota State University is not mentioned on any lists in the book.

Rankings are based on surveys conducted by students at each school where The Princeton Review asks students on campus to rate their schools on a large variety of different topics.
